It seems getting a mortgage is a complete pain in the arse if you play county cricket! This is what is causing my frustration at the moment. I have been in the process of moving house for about 3 months and every week the bank seems to come up with a new obstacle to overcome. I originally agreed a mortgage and deposit about 2 months ago. Only last week did they decide I needed to nearly double my deposit otherwise they couldnt lend me the money. Once I got that sorted, they then also decided they didnt like my job and the fact I earned match fees! The job is to insecure they said. I dont get it though, stock markets crash, business go bankrupt and most normal 9 to 5s can quickly disappear from layoffs. Anyway hopefully will be sorted shortly so i can finally move, my 2 bed flat doesnt have enough space for my girlfriends clothes and all my sons toys and in it.
